The twenty-sixth sensational edition of U.S. Marshal has arrived!

While searching for the outlaw Shooter Thompson, Timber finds Boldstone, a cattle town left empty as the stream – and profits – dried up. With the townsfolk thirsty and hopeless, their only option is to sell the town for almost nothing – or so they think. Timber sets out to find the truth about the arid town and set things right, undercovering a syndicate and Shooter Thompson’s whereabouts along the way.

As with every Jake Timber tale, this is a story filled with adventure, danger, and of course – justice. Will the townsfolk get to keep their homes? And will Timber’s strong sense of justice lead to his demise? The pursuit of the truth is a treacherous endeavor, a job fitting for the unshakable Jake Timber, U.S. Marshal. Needs Proofreader

Comparable to the other Timber stories. Decent tale, good characters, and in need of an editor / proofing. It has the same type of typos as normal. Additionally, this book in the series has a glaring error at the end regarding transactions and making things right.

I won’t spoil it, but anyone with a sense of transactions can spot the major goof in the story’s ending at arms length, no pun intended.

Ok read

Timber stops a group of dishonest business men from swindling a town. The group hires a wanted gunman to kill Timber, but a ranch owner and some of the town's store owners help save Timber. Good ending.
